Box Score Mankato, Minn. --- Minnesota State defeated Concordia-St. Paul 4-1 Thursday afternoon in the conference-opener for both teams behind two goals from freshman forward
Korey Kronforst and junior midfielder
Sydney Temple’s first career goal, the game-winner.
The Golden Bears got on the scoreboard first in the 10th minute when senior Amanda Olsen floated a perfect corner kick into the upper-right corner of the net.
MSU responded 36 seconds later when senior forward
Nicole Dooher blasted her first goal of the season into the right side of the net. Senior midfielder
Cassie Weik tallied an assist on the play.
Temple gave the Mavericks the lead in the 33rd minute when she scored her first collegiate goal off passes from sophomore forward
Jessica Bowe and senior midfielder
Brianne West.
Kronforst scored her second goal of the season in the 56th minute after a fantastic free kick by senior defense
Lauren Somers and touch pass from Dooher. She added a second goal in the 72nd minute putting back a rebound from junior midfielder
Emily Moris.
Minnesota State outshot Concordia 35-5. The 35 shots fired by the Mavericks is the third-most all-time in a single game.
The Mavericks (2-1-0, 1-0-0 NSIC) take on the #2 Grand Valley State Lakers (2-0-0) Sunday at 12 p.m. at the Pitch at Gage Towers. Both teams played to a 1-1 tie in Mankato last season.
